MATH 201 - Mathematics for Elementary Teachers 2 |
In-depth exploration of concepts in mathematics for elementary teachers, including fraction concepts and operations, proportional relationships, and algebra with a focus on reasoning, sense-making, problem solving, and communicating mathematical ideas. Includes analysis of children's mathematical thinking and connections to the elementary mathematics curriculum.
Prerequisite: MATH 100 with a C- or better grade, or permission of the department chair.
Open only to concentration 1 mathematics teaching majors, or majors in elementary, special, or early childhood education.
